Abstract
Keep Your Head Together’ (KYHT) is a project which aims to reduce the mental health problems associated with substance use by young people.
Currently there is public and professional concern about the link between substance use by young people, and the early onset of mental health problems. Research suggests a correlation between alcohol and other drug use by young people, and negative mental health outcomes.
A review of relevant Australian health promotion activity showed that very little had been done in the area of co-morbidity prevention. The Drug and Alcohol Network Population Health Team commenced development of a prevention strategy in late 2005.
The outcome is a unique project with strategies including development of print resources, a targeted board game, professional development training initiatives and a comprehensive media strategy.
